It's nice to see that the County isn't just stuck on Pinot Noir and Chardonnay - I mention this because many people believe that to be true. The County did such a good marketing job that they kinda painted themselves into a bit of a corner with people who are not fans of either grape. But have no fear other wine fans, with the likes of these coming along it won't be long before the County is known for plenty of other grape variety wines. The nose is an interesting blend of green apple and peach; while the palate shows a pear puree type of sweetness ... its fruit forward but with good acidity that reigns in the sweetness on the finish.
